Samuel L. Paley Library
Centrally located on Main Campus, this building holds the majority of the University Libraries' book and journal collections in most subject areas, including business, humanities, the sciences, and social sciences.
It is also home to the University Libraries' administrative offices, Special Collections, Urban Archives, the University Archives, the microforms collections and reader/printers, and a limited number of study rooms.
